Completely enjoyable on its face -- carried by a confident, spirited performance by Alicia Silverstone. But that's only a part of the appeal. Jane Austen fans will recognize a brilliant retelling of her 1815 novel, Emma. Rather than a more direct restatement, like From Prada to Nada (nee Sense and Sensibility), Clueless is much more imaginative and sophisticated in re-characterizing from the original to this film. And as Roger Ebert observed, its now-iconic teen dialogue -- "As If!" -- should be anthologized. All in all, a genius achievement by director/writer Amy Heckerling.
